(Л
Изобретение относится к вычислительной технике и может быть использовано При построении измерительно- вычислительной аппаратуры,
Цель изобретения - расширение класса решаемых задач за счет обеспечения возможности возведершя числа в дробную степень..,
На фиг о I представлена структур- йая схема устройства для возведения $ степень; на фиг. 2 - схема управляемого делителя частоты.
Устройство (фиг, 1) содержит генератор 1 тактовых импульсов, элементы 1 2-7, элемент ИЛИ 8, делители 9-11 « астоты, регистр 12, счетчики 13-16 1 мпульсов, триггеры 17-19 и сумма- |ор 20.
I Управляемый делитель частоты
шиг. 2) образуют сдвиговый регистр 4 и схема 22 сравнения. ч Устройство работает следующим образом.
, В исходном положении в счетчик 14 и регистр 12 заносится достаточно большое число N, например N, 100, и счетчик 13 г- числитель Мц дробной пасти степени, в счетчик 16 - делая часть Пц степени, а счетчик 15 обну jjteH. Триггеры 17-19 находятся в та- liHX состояниях, что на выходе триггера 17 и на единичном выходе триггера i9 имеет место разрешающий потен- 1рнал, а на выходе триггера 18 и ну- левом выходе триггера 19 - запреща- 4щий потенциал. Коэффициент деления
j eлитeля 10 выбирается г- , а-делиiЛ,
феля 11 - k., где N - знаменатель дробной части степени; k - основание степени.
Требуется получить
N
N N, N - коэффициент пропорциональности.
.
При включении генератора 1 импуль- (ры генератора частотой f через элемент И 2 поступают на входы делите- Яёй 9 и 10. Частота f, импульсов на выходе делителя 10 определяется как
f,
fok
N,H
Аналогично частота f. на выходе делителя 11 fj fo k N,H
импульсов определяется
как
f,
Частота f импульсов на выходе делителя 9 определяется содержимым регистра 12.
В течение первого цикла длительностью , импульсы частотой f поступают на вычитающий вход счетчика 14, одновременно импульсы частотой f поступают на суммирующий вход счетника 15. Первый цикл продолжается до переполнения (обнуления) счетчика 14. При переполнении счетчика 14 ка его выходе, соединенном с элементом 8 и единичным входом триггера 19, образуется импульс переполнения, который перебрасывает триггер 9 и через элемент ИЛИ 8 проходит на управляющий вход регистра 12 и вычитающий вход счетчика 16. В результате первого цикла счетчик 14 обнуляется, от содержимого Пц счетчика 16 вычитается единица, а в счетчик 15 оказывается записанным .число N( f, Т, ,
Учитывая, что длительность Т, может быть оп ределена из соотношения
Ik
fa
NoN f
эн
получим
fk N
NoH.
Nk
JH
При этом в сумматоре 20 формируется сумма N содержимых счетчиков 14 и
15 (в данном случае N N, ), которая управляющим импульсом с выхода элемента ИЛИ 8 записывается в регистр 12.
В течение следующего цикла длительностью Та. импульсы частотой f поступают на вычитающий вход счетчика 15 и одновременно импульсы частотой f - на суммирукдщш вход счетчика 14. Цикл продолжается до переполнения (обнуления) счетчика 15. При переполнении счетчика 15 на его выходе образуется импульс переполнения, который возвращает триггер 19 в исходное состояние и проходит на вычитающий вход счетчика 16 и управляющий вход регистра 12, В результате второго цикла
счетчик 15 обнуляется, от содержимого п.. 1 счетчика J6 вычитается едини- да, а в счетчике 14 оказывается запи-, санным число N,,, определяемое из соотношений
f.
Пц Mw N.
содержимое счетчика новится равным
название | год | авторы | номер документа |
---|---|---|---|
Шумоподавитель | 1985 |
|
SU1356228A1 |
Генератор случайного потока импульсов | 1988 |
|
SU1667062A1 |
Устройство для определения вероятности нахождения сигнала в заданном амплитудном диапазоне | 1990 |
|
SU1758632A1 |
Формирователь пачек импульсов | 1986 |
|
SU1411937A1 |
Устройство для деления | 1986 |
|
SU1363203A1 |
Устройство для возведения чисел в @ -ю степень | 1983 |
|
SU1111157A1 |
Устройство для цифрового определения средних значений сигналов | 1986 |
|
SU1363256A1 |
Цифровой умножитель частоты следования периодических импульсов | 1987 |
|
SU1554124A1 |
УСТРОЙСТВО ДЛЯ ОПРЕДЕЛЕНИЯ СЕРЕДИНЫ ИМПУЛЬСОВ ПЕРИОДИЧЕСКОЙ ИМПУЛЬСНОЙ ПОСЛЕДОВАТЕЛЬНОСТИ | 1991 |
|
RU2045768C1 |
Синтезатор частот | 1984 |
|
SU1293841A1 |
Изобретение относится к вычислительной технике и может быть использовано при построении измерительно- вычислительной аппаратуры. Цель изобретения - расширение класса решаемых задач за счет обеспечения возможности возведения числа в дробную степень. Устройство содержит генератор 1 тактовых импульсов, элементы И 2-7, элемент ИЛИ 8, делители частоты 9-И, регистр 12, счетчики 13-16 импульсов, триггеры 17-19 и сумматор 20. 2 ил.
N,
т f
г 1
El. NoN,HK
NoN,Hk
fpk NSM
При этом в сумматоре 20 и в регистре 12 формируется сумма N. (в данном случае N ).
Аналогично процесс продолжается Пц раз до переполнения (обнуления) счетчика 16. При этом импульс переполнения перебрасывает триггер 18, в результате открывается элемент И 3 и импульсы частотой f начинают поступать на вычитающий вход счетчика 13, В результате Пц циклов в счетчике J4 (или 15) и регистре 12 оказывается записакзтым число N Ngk, а в счетчике 15 (или 14)--нуль, частота
fo становится равной
f -
3
K,k
В следующем (пц+ 1)-м цикле каждым импульсом частотой f, от содержимого счетчика 13 вычитается единица. Работа устройства Продолжается до попадания на вычитаклций вход счетчика 13 Ng импульсов, затем счетчик 13 переполняется (обнуляется) и импульс переполнения с его выхода перебрасывает .триггер 17, в результате закрывается элемент И 2 и импульсы частотой f перестают поступать на его выход.
Дпительность ,+, (п +1)-го цикла определяется как
1Ц4.
Ь. N.
Гз fo
За время ()-гo цикла содержимое счетчика 14 (или 15) уменьшается
1на величину
i.
u + i
f
Пц + (
NsNok
с
Пц
Пц-И
fok
N
л„
П.1 +
ън
Мц
N,«
15
Содержимое сумматора 20 и регистра 12 составляет
Ни
-
Пц N.
JH
N,k
li
N
5Н
20
25 или
iu
N,k
Цч N
().
зи
зн
Обозначив
N.
N
«Ц + 1
Ъм
Пц
об , можно записать
(1 - ei + (х k).
Учитывая, что при k - 2 и при
( 1 выполняется приближенное равен1 - с«: +ock я
ство
N
k
МОЖНО записать
-N,,
2Ицч|
Т.е. предлагаемое устройство обеспечивает возведение числа не только в целочисленную, но и в дробную степень.
Формула изобретения
Устройство, для возведения в степень, содержащее генератор тактовых импульсов, выход которого соединен с первым входом первого элемента И.
второй вход которого соединен с выходом первого триггера, первый делитель частоты, управляющий вход которого соединен с выходом первого элемента , а информационные входы - с разрядными выходами регистра, последовательно соединенные второй и третий делители частоты и счетчик импульсов, о т л и чаю щ е ее я тем, что, с целью расширения класса решаемых
задач за счет обеспечения возможност возведения числа в дробную степень, в него введены второй и третий триггеры, сумматор, элемент ШШ, второй, третий и четвертый счетчики импульсов и пять элементов И, причем выход первого элемента И подключен через второй делитель частоты к первым входам второго и третьего элементов И, выходы которых соединены с суммирующими входами соответственно второго и третьего счетчиков импульсов, вы- читающие входы которых подключены к в|)1ходам соответственно четвертого и питого элементов и, первые входы ко тЬрьгх соединены с выходом третьего дЁлителя частоты, разрядные выходы BJroporo и третьего счетчиков импуль- сЬв соединены с входами первого и BJroporo слагаемых сумматора, выходы кЬторого подключены к разрядным вхш- регистра, вход разрешения записи кЬторого и вычитающий вход первого с 1етчика импульсов соединены с вьгхо- дом элемента ИЛИ, единичный вход
G/rr блока 12
от 5л. 2
L™.,
(.Z
второго триггера соединен с выходом переполнения второго счетчика импульсов и первым входом элемента ИЛИ, а еди1гшчньгй выход - с вторыми входами третьего и четвертого элементов И, вторые входы второго и пятого элементов И подключены-к нулевому выходу второго триггера, нулевой вход которого соединен с выходом переполнения третьего счетчика импульсов и вторьп-1 входом элемента ИЛИ, первый и второй входы шестого элемента И соединены соответственно с выходом первого делителя частоты и выходом третьего триггера, вход которого подключен к выходу первого счетчика импульсов, информациониьш вход которого подключен к входу целой части показателя степени устройства, вход числителя дробной части которого соединен с информа-дионным входом четвертого счетчика импульсов, вьпштающий вход и выход которого соединены соответственно с выходом шестого элемента И и входом первого триггера.
набл.З
Устройство для возведения в квадрат | 1982 |
|
SU1024915A1 |
Приспособление для точного наложения листов бумаги при снятии оттисков | 1922 |
|
SU6A1 |
Устройство для возведения в степень | 1982 |
|
SU1043644A1 |
Приспособление для точного наложения листов бумаги при снятии оттисков | 1922 |
|
SU6A1 |
Авторы
Даты
1988-05-30—Публикация
1986-12-18—Подача